Social media can often create a distorted sense of reality, even for adults.
Particularly among children, this effect can cause damage in the long run.

However, rather than just barking orders and taking their devices away, tell them why it’s important.
Show them how to be present and healthily detach from the world inside of the screen.
Plus, many children learn about the online world from peers, siblings, and friends.

When you show them how to interact online, you could set the tone for healthy habits,Parentsexplains.
Be there for them as they navigate these emotions as a helpful ally and source of support.
Social media doesn’t have to be a detrimental factor in your children’s development.

When used and monitored correctly, it can actually help them learn important lessons and socialize with ease.
